2. Baja Shelves with Built-In Loungers
Shallow tanning ledges (also called Baja shelves) continue to dominate 2026 pool designs. However, this year they’re getting upgrades:
- Built-in chaise lounges
- Integrated umbrella sleeves
- Submerged side tables
- LED lighting around the shelf edge
These features make your pool feel like a luxury resort, right at home.
What is the most popular pool feature in 2026?
Tanning ledges with integrated seating and lighting are among the most requested upgrades.

3. Smart Pool Technology
In 2026, pools are smarter than ever.
Homeowners are installing:
- App-controlled lighting systems
- Automated pool covers
- Smart heating systems
- Voice-activated water features
- Leak detection sensors
Not only do these upgrades increase convenience, but they also improve energy efficiency.
Is a smart pool worth it?
Yes, smart controls reduce maintenance time, improve efficiency, and enhance the overall experience.

4. Statement Water Features
This year, subtle water features are replacing oversized waterfalls.
Trending in 2026:
- Sheet-style sheer descents
- Wall-mounted water scuppers
- Minimalist spillways
- Custom metal water bowls

6. Outdoor Pool Showers
Outdoor showers are becoming a must-have accessory, especially in warmer climates.
Trending styles include:
- Minimalist black fixtures
- Brushed brass hardware
- Wood slat privacy walls
- Integrated linear shower drains
A decorative outdoor shower drain adds a subtle yet elevated finishing touch while ensuring proper drainage.
Do outdoor showers need drainage?
Absolutely. Proper drainage prevents water pooling, erosion, and long-term damage to the deck.
